Canon backorder refers to the period of time between when a customer places an order for a Canon product that is not in stock and when the product is shipped to the customer. The length of a Canon backorder can vary depending on the specific product ordered, the current demand for that product, and Canon’s production and shipping schedules.

Canon backorders can be frustrating for customers who are eagerly awaiting their new product. However, it is important to remember that backorders are a common occurrence in the retail industry, especially for popular products. Canon works to fulfill backorders as quickly as possible, and customers can typically expect to receive their product within a few weeks of placing their order.

If you are considering ordering a Canon product that is on backorder, it is important to factor in the potential delay in shipping. You can check the estimated shipping time for a specific product on Canon’s website or by contacting Canon customer service.

Shipping time


Shipping Time, How To

Shipping time is a crucial aspect that directly affects the overall duration of a Canon backorder. Understanding the connection between shipping time and backorder length provides valuable insights into the factors that influence product delivery timelines.

  • Distance and Location: The distance between Canon’s warehouse and the customer’s location significantly impacts shipping time. Orders placed by customers located farther from the warehouse may experience longer shipping durations compared to those closer to the warehouse.
  • Shipping Method: Canon offers various shipping methods, each with varying delivery times. Customers who opt for expedited shipping options, such as overnight or 2-day delivery, can expect shorter shipping times compared to standard shipping methods.
  • Shipping Carrier: Canon partners with different shipping carriers to deliver products to customers. The performance and reliability of the selected shipping carrier can influence the shipping time. Delays or disruptions caused by the carrier may extend the overall backorder duration.
  • Customs and Border Clearance: For international orders, shipping time can be affected by customs and border clearance procedures. Products shipped across borders may encounter delays due to inspections, documentation reviews, or duty payments, prolonging the backorder duration.

By understanding the connection between shipping time and backorder duration, customers can make informed decisions regarding their purchases and shipping preferences. Choosing expedited shipping options or being aware of potential delays due to distance or customs procedures can help customers plan and adjust their expectations accordingly.

Question 1: What factors influence the length of a Canon backorder?

The length of a Canon backorder can be influenced by several factors, including product availability, demand, production capacity, shipping time, order date, and communication.

Question 2: How can I estimate the shipping time for my backordered product?

Canon provides estimated shipping times on its website and through customer service channels. These estimates consider factors such as product availability, order date, and shipping method.

Question 3: What should I do if my backorder is delayed?

In case of a backorder delay, it is recommended to contact Canon’s customer service for the most up-to-date information. They can provide an updated shipping estimate and assist with any necessary adjustments.

Question 4: Can I cancel my backorder?

Yes, you can cancel your backorder by contacting Canon’s customer service. However, it is important to note that cancellation policies may vary depending on the order status and product availability.

Question 5: How can I stay informed about my backorder status?

Canon provides order tracking information via email, text messages, or online portals. By signing up for these updates, customers can stay informed about the progress of their backorder.
